ICD-10-CM Code For Maternal Care For Other Conditions Predominantly Related To Pregnancy: Group Overview
The International Classification of Diseases, Tenth Revision, Clinical Modification (ICD-10-CM) code group O26 includes maternal conditions and complications that are predominantly related to pregnancy but do not fit into other primary obstetric categories, such as nutritional deficiencies, infections, and other specified disorders affecting pregnancy. These ICD-10-CM diagnosis codes are used to document maternal comorbidities that influence pregnancy management, capturing disease severity, organ involvement, or clinical complexity relevant to this group. Accurate coding within the ICD-10-CM O26 group supports proper claim adjudication, complete clinical documentation, and appropriate reimbursement.

ICD-10-CM O26: Maternal Care For Other Conditions Predominantly Related To Pregnancy Overview
The diagnoses in this group represent maternal conditions that arise because of or are exacerbated by pregnancy and that do not fall into more common obstetric categories. They target a range of systemic and organ-specific disorders encountered during pregnancy and the puerperium. Accurate coding is important to reflect clinical complexity and ensure appropriate reimbursement for maternal care services.
